How does a marriage intensive retreat become recommended?

Marriage intensive retreat is not a new thing recently brought in to help people who are having troubles with their relationship. Rather it has been around for quite a while. Counselors have long suggested a change of scenery can benefit the relationship immensely. The idea of these retreats is to remove the couple from the stress of their busy lives and work, allowing them to concentrate on each other and not the levels of busyness that they live in.

The idea of the retreat is to give the couple privacy and intimacy to work through any issues they have, either by themselves or with the help of an invited therapist. This therapist can be of their own choosing or may be just one who also lives at the retreat.
